What Is the Weather Like in Vila Velha?
Vila Velha has a relatively mild maritime climate, so extreme temperatures are less common than gray skies, wind, rain, and quick day-to-day changes. The Vila Velha climate by month shows average highs from about 74F (24C) in the coolest part of the year to about 81F (27C) in the hottest part. Annual precipitation averages roughly 39.6 inches.

Vila Velha Weather by Season
Spring Weather in Vila Velha
In Vila Velha, spring covers September, October, and November in local weather terms. Daytime highs typically run from 75F (24C) to 78F (25C), with nights from about 72F (22C) to 74F (24C). Across the season, precipitation averages around 11.3 inches. This is one of the more comfortable stretches of the year for walking, transit transfers, outdoor meals, and photography. The best spring month for weather is usually September, while November is the least comfortable part of the season.
Summer Weather in Vila Velha
In Vila Velha, summer covers December, January, and February in local weather terms. Daytime highs typically run from 79F (26C) to 81F (27C), with nights from about 76F (25C) to 78F (26C). Across the season, precipitation averages around 13.3 inches. Rain and humidity shape the season, so outdoor plans need more flexibility than the temperature alone suggests. The best summer month for weather is usually February, while December is the least comfortable part of the season.
Fall Weather in Vila Velha
In Vila Velha, fall covers March, April, and May in local weather terms. Daytime highs typically run from 78F (25C) to 81F (27C), with nights from about 75F (24C) to 78F (26C). Across the season, precipitation averages around 10.6 inches. This is one of the more comfortable stretches of the year for walking, transit transfers, outdoor meals, and photography. The best fall month for weather is usually May, while March is the least comfortable part of the season.
Winter Weather in Vila Velha
In Vila Velha, winter covers June, July, and August in local weather terms. Daytime highs typically run from 74F (24C) to 76F (24C), with nights from about 71F (22C) to 73F (23C). Across the season, precipitation averages around 4.4 inches. This is one of the more comfortable stretches of the year for walking, transit transfers, outdoor meals, and photography. The best winter month for weather is usually July, while June is the least comfortable part of the season.

Month-by-Month Weather Table for Vila Velha
| Month | Temperature | Rain/Snow | Weather Comfort | What to Pack | Weather Verdict |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| January | 81F (27C) / 78F (25C) | 4.2 in precip. | Very comfortable | light clothing, sunglasses, a light layer for evenings, a compact umbrella or rain shell | Very comfortable |
| February | 81F (27C) / 78F (26C) | 3.1 in precip. | Very comfortable | light clothing, sunglasses, a light layer for evenings, a compact umbrella or rain shell | Very comfortable |
| March | 81F (27C) / 78F (26C) | 4.6 in precip. | Good but not perfect | light clothing, sunglasses, a light layer for evenings, a compact umbrella or rain shell | Good but not perfect |
| April | 80F (27C) / 77F (25C) | 3.6 in precip. | Very comfortable | light clothing, sunglasses, a light layer for evenings, a compact umbrella or rain shell | Very comfortable |
| May | 78F (25C) / 75F (24C) | 2.3 in precip. | Very comfortable | light clothing, sunglasses, a light layer for evenings | Very comfortable |
| June | 76F (24C) / 73F (23C) | 1.6 in precip. | Very comfortable | light clothing, sunglasses, a light layer for evenings | Very comfortable |
| July | 75F (24C) / 72F (22C) | 1.4 in precip. | Best weather of the year | comfortable layers, a light jacket | Best weather of the year |
| August | 74F (24C) / 71F (22C) | 1.4 in precip. | Very comfortable | comfortable layers, a light jacket | Very comfortable |
| September | 75F (24C) / 72F (22C) | 1.6 in precip. | Very comfortable | light clothing, sunglasses, a light layer for evenings | Very comfortable |
| October | 76F (25C) / 73F (23C) | 3.3 in precip. | Very comfortable | light clothing, sunglasses, a light layer for evenings, a compact umbrella or rain shell | Very comfortable |
| November | 78F (25C) / 74F (24C) | 6.4 in precip. | Rainy and humid | light clothing, sunglasses, a light layer for evenings, a compact umbrella or rain shell | Rainy and humid |
| December | 79F (26C) / 76F (25C) | 6.0 in precip. | Worst weather of the year | light clothing, sunglasses, a light layer for evenings, a compact umbrella or rain shell | Worst weather of the year |
